Biography

I am a Lecturer in Architecture at ESALA, The University of Edinburgh, and a Research Associate at  the Research Centre for Urban Studies, Heriot Watt University. I am a registered architect in the UK and Spain, urban designer and researcher, co-founder and partner in award-winning design studio Cuartoymitad Architecture & Landscape. I have a PhD in Urban Studies (Heriot-Watt University 2023), and completed my education in Madrid at ETSAM, Politécnica University (MArch & MA Architecture 2003) and Complutense University (MScR Urban Geography 2011). I have been visiting faculty at EAM Málaga (2023), KIT Karlsruhe (2022), TU Graz (2008) and UEM Madrid (2006).

My research spans across the fields of urban design, urban planning and architecture around issues of social sustainability and diversity. I am interested in innovative qualitative and participatory approaches for the study of the relationships between people and the built environment, in particular in the peripheries of cities.

My professional studio practice is designed as a laboratory of innovative ideas which have been exhibited internationally, most notably at the 11th edition of the Venice Biennale. Recently finished projects include the Master Plan for Sustainable Living in the Faroe Islands (Finalist, Nordic Built Cities Challenge International Competition 2016), the conversion of an eighteenth-century fortress into the Monte Buciero Museum in Santoña, Spain (Próxima-Arquia award 2014) and the ephemeral architecture for the Zinc Shower event in Madrid (COAM award 2014 and Próxima-Arquia award 2014). 

Research interests

My research explores how urban design processes can foster more inclusive and sustainable public spaces, especially in the peripheries of cities. I’m interested in debates around public participation, co-creation, spatial justice and social sustainability. My doctoral PhD research examined urban vitality in non-central residential areas through ethnographic and design-led methodologies. I am currently working on research projects around Climate Change Adaptation in vulnerable communities in Medellín, Colombia (Heriot Watt University) and post-conflict Urban Regeneration in Ukraine (ESALA).
